The NZPFU Auckland Local is providing this update to ensure members have clear and accurate information regarding the recent asbestos testing and subsequent actions at Auckland City Fire Station.

Comprehensive testing has now been completed across the station. Results from 16 separate sampling locations have all returned clear of asbestos. Based on this outcome, the station building can now be safely re-occupied.

Union Engagement and Actions

The NZPFU Auckland Local remains actively engaged with management to ensure that all aspects of member welfare, risk containment, and operational readiness are properly addressed.

Key agreed actions from this afternoon’s meeting with management are as follows:

  • Asbestos Management Plan: Development of a detailed plan with clear dates, timeframes, and ongoing partnership with the Union’s Asbestos Subject Matter Expert (Alex).
  • Communication and Contractor Management: Re-establish effective lines of communication with the Property Team and Points of Contact. Review and embed a more robust contractor sign-in process and agreed work plans prior to any works commencing.
  • Air Monitoring: Investigate the option of ongoing air sampling and monitoring over a defined period following this incident.
  • Member Welfare: Provide health screening and wrap-around support for any members who require it.
  • Gear Laundering Process: Develop a better process and designated clean area for the laundering and decontamination of risk reduction investigation overalls.
  • Partnered Investigation: Undertake a joint investigation into this incident to identify lessons learned and ensure clear preventative measures moving forward.  

Next Steps

  • Members who have worked at Auckland City Station since July 2025 are to complete a Safe@Work entry as a precautionary record.
